For the brainstem lesions you want to understand: (1) why the patient exhibits various signs and symptoms, (2) which artery might be affected, and (3) the specific circuit for each compromised tract. A key to understanding lesions is to know a given structure’s neighbors. Not every syndrome is a textbook scenario. Tumors, for instance, can start off small and expand over time to compress neighboring structures.
